How We Handle Toilet Overflow Water Removal
When you call our team, we’ll send a crew of experienced technicians to your property within 60 minutes. They’ll assess the situation, explain the process, and get to work immediately. Our process is designed to be efficient, effective, and safe for you, your family, and your property.
Step 1: Assessment and Planning
Our technicians will evaluate the extent of the damage, identify any potential health risks, and create a customized plan to restore your property to its original condition.
Step 2: Water Extraction
We’ll use a combination of heavy-duty pumps and wet vacuums to remove as much water as possible from the affected area.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We’ll employ industrial-grade dehumidifiers and air movers to dry out the area completely, preventing further damage and reducing the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ting
We’ll use eco-friendly cleaning solutions to sanitize and disinfect the affected area, ensuring it’s safe for you and your family to inhabit.
Step 5: Restoration and Repair
Our team will work with you to restore your property to its original condition, including any necessary repairs or replacements.

Toilet Overflow Water Removal Cost in Mineral Wells, TX
The cost of toilet overflow water removal varies dep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Mineral Wells, TX. Here are some estimated price ranges for common scenarios: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, severity of damage, type of equipment used |
| Sanitizing and disinfecting | $200 – $1,000 | Type of cleaning solutions used, size of affected area, extent of damage |
| Restoration and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Extent of damage, type of repairs needed, size of affected area |
| Emergency response and assessment | $100 – $500 | Time of day, severity of damage, location of property |
| Mold remediation | $1,000 – $3,000 | Extent of mold growth, size of affected area, type of remediation needed |
| Specialized equipment and services | $500 – $2,000 | Type of equipment used, size of affected area, extent of damage |
